Note: We have organized the cemeteries in our Gazetteer based on a problem that we had while working on our own genealogy. Without specifying the cemeteries involved, we found an ancestor that we believed to have been buried in one cemetery was actually buried elsewhere.
We discovered that his burial had been refused at the last moment and the family had scrambled to make new arrangements. By looking at nearby cemeteries, the surrounding communities and in newspapers of the period, we were finally able to locate his burial site.
Should you find yourself in the same situation, we hope that our Gazetteer helps you discover your lost ancestor.
The Location of the St. Davids Cemetery ...
We are using the following GPS coordinates (latitude and longitude) for the St. Davids Cemetery
Lat: 40.0276° (40° 1' 39")
Lon: -75.4055° (-75° 24' 19")
The St. Davids Cemetery is located in Delaware County<2>.
The county seat for Delaware County is located in Media. Media lies just to the south of the St. Davids Cemetery .
